What Takes Place During a Bojin Facial Massage Session?

The Bojin facial massage is gaining immense traction in the field of natural skincare and wellness practices. And that’s no longer surprising therapeutic Bojin facial benefits are anything to go with, not forgetting the unique techniques it employs.

Bojin massage, which has its roots in Traditional Chinese Medicine, is a form of massage known to combine acupressure points, gentle manipulation, and lymphatic drainage to bolster the skin’s health, as well as relaxation and overall well-being.

In this article, we take a look at some of the things you probably didn’t know about Bojin facial massage and how it can revolutionize your skincare regimen.

Techniques for Bojin

There are different techniques for Bojin, which include the use of gentle scraping motions along certain meridian line and acupressure points located on the face. By using specialized Bojin tools such as smooth jade gua sha and rose quarts to glide over the skin, the therapist promotes circulation, lymphatic drainage, and relation.

To bring about Bojin facial benefits like reduction of puffiness and stimulation of collagen production, the therapist uses moderate pressure and scraping movements. No wonder it is one of the most widely popular techniques for individuals looking to bolster their skin’s appearance.

Benefits of Bojin Facial Massage

There are numerous Bojin facial benefits bound to come your way while counting on a highly reputed therapist in Singapore. For starters, the scraping motions used in Bojin massage bolster blood circulation to the face tissues. This action improves the circulation of oxygen and nutrients that contribute to a radiant appearance.

It doesn’t end with that considering Bojin facial massage helps detoxify the skin, reduce edema, and promote a brighter complexion by increasing lymphatic drainage. This is realized by the use of the Bojin technique.

Of course, applying light pressure to specific acupressure spots can alleviate facial tension, jaw clenching, and discomfort in the temporomandibular joint (TMJ), hence, increasing relaxation and reducing stress. That’s what it takes to help change your life for the better.

When done on a regular basis, Bojin facial massage encourages lymphatic drainage, which leads to a complexion that is brighter and more radiant, not forgetting a reduction in the appearance of signs of weariness and puffiness.
